Following international acclaim for their last album Alfarroba, Portuguese dream-punk sisters, Pega Monstro return, with their third album entitled Casa de Cima, which translates as “Upper House”. The album is due to be released on Friday 2nd June 2017, and shares its name with the Villa in which the album was recorded, nestled amongst the pine-scattered terrain of the Sintra mountains.
